> I have the ENCRYPTOR variable set to PGP, and I have tried pasting both
> my public key & my private key in as the PGP_Key variable.  
DON'T NEVER EVER EVER EVER EVEN FOR 100 BILLION DOLLARS give out your
Private key.  

Ok, the variable ENCRYPTOR doesn't get set to GPG, you have to make a
New Entry -> PGP and that should have the command 
/usr/local/bin/gpg --no-default-keyring --always-trust --keyring
/where/you/put/your/pubring.gpg -e -a --batch -t -r '%s'

Then you set the PGP_KEY code to suppressed  (Note,
this must also be a key that has been imported to your ring and signed
so that you can compose emails to this recipient.  Email me off the list
